The Burnt Pancakes Podcast is here to remind you that in motherhood, EVERYONE BURNS THEIR FIRST PANCAKE. I’m Katie Fenske, a (not so perfect) mom of 3, and I’m inviting you to join in on my conversations with other moms as we talk about all things motherhood; the good, the bad and everything in between. We're flipping our motherhood mistakes into successes and learning how to just keep flipping.

  • 105. Why Starting Solids Feels So Scary for Moms with Cinthia Scott
    2025/06/06

    Starting solids is one of the most exciting—and overwhelming—milestones of early parenthood. From figuring out when to start, to worrying about choking hazards, allergies, and whether you’re doing it “right,” it’s easy to feel lost in a sea of conflicting advice.

    In this episode of Burnt Pancakes, I’m joined by Cinthia Scott—registered dietitian, lactation consultant, mom, and co-author of the upcoming American Academy of Pediatrics book Baby Leads the Way. Together with pediatrician Dr. Krupa Playforth, Cinthia has created a research-backed, approachable guide to help parents introduce solid foods with confidence and calm.

    We talk about:

    The signs your baby is truly ready for solids

    How to safely let babies self-feed

    Combining purees and baby-led feeding without confusion

    Early allergen introduction and what the science says

    Preventing picky eating by building adventurous habits early

    Real-life tips for handling messy meals and skeptical relatives

    Cinthia’s 6-pillar approach to raising healthy, intuitive eaters

    Whether you're gearing up to start solids or you're deep in the spaghetti-on-the-walls stage, this episode is packed with practical tips and reassurance to help you feel confident—and maybe even laugh a little—along the way.

  • 104. Uniting and Supporting Moms Through Shared Experiences with Nikki Brooker
    2025/05/30

    Today I welcome Nikki Brooker, founder of Yana, an organization making a significant impact in the lives of mothers.

    Nikki shares her journey into motherhood, beginning with her marriage to her middle school sweetheart and their subsequent move to Colorado. Facing the challenges of raising children away from family, Nikki recounts how relocating to Ohio introduced her to a supportive community that profoundly influenced her motherhood experience.

    Listen in as Nikki explains how these experiences inspired her to establish Yana, with the mission to help mothers feel connected and less isolated.

  • 103. Why "Gentle Parenting" Might Be Failing Our Kids with Avital Levy
    2025/05/23

    Ever feel like you're doing all the right parenting things—being gentle, meeting every emotional need, creating magical childhoods—yet still ending up overwhelmed, exhausted, and unsure if it’s even working?

    In this episode, I’m joined by parenting coach and founder of Hi Fam, Avital Schreiber Levy, who’s here to challenge the modern parenting trends that leave moms burnt out and kids emotionally fragile. Avital offers a refreshing third way that’s neither permissive nor authoritarian—but rooted in confident, values-based leadership.

    We talk about:

    • Why “child-led everything” might be hurting our kids more than helping
    • What children actually crave from their parents (hint: it’s not constant entertainment)
    • How to build a strong family culture that your kids will want to recreate
    • The truth about mom guilt—and how to let it go
    • What it means to future-proof your kids against anxiety, confusion, and internet overload
    • Simple ways to start leading your family with calm, clarity, and confidence

    Whether your home feels a little chaotic right now or you’re just tired of second-guessing every parenting decision, this episode will leave you feeling empowered, encouraged, and ready to reclaim your role as the heart of your family.
